VMware,作为虚拟化技术的领军者,不仅极大地提高了服务器的利用率,还通过一系列创新功能,让系统部署和管理变得更加灵活高效
其中,“从网卡启动”这一特性,正是VMware在虚拟化部署领域中的一项重要革新
本文将深入探讨VMware如何通过网卡启动系统,这一技术的原理、优势以及具体实践,揭示其在现代数据中心中的巨大价值
一、VMware网卡启动技术概览 在传统的系统部署模式中,操作系统通常是从本地硬盘、光盘或USB闪存等设备启动
然而,随着网络技术的飞速发展和数据中心对灵活性与效率的不断追求,从网络启动(Network Boot或PXE Boot)逐渐成为主流趋势
VMware巧妙地将这一技术融入其虚拟化平台,允许虚拟机(VM)通过网络接口卡(NIC)直接从服务器或远程存储加载操作系统镜像,实现了前所未有的部署速度和灵活性
二、技术原理与实现机制 2.1 PXE(Preboot Execution Environment)技术基础 PXE是一种在计算机开机自检(POST)完成后、操作系统加载之前执行的网络启动协议
它依赖于客户端(即待安装的虚拟机)、DHCP服务器(分配IP地址)和TFTP服务器(传输启动文件)三者的协同工作
当虚拟机设置为PXE启动时,它会向DHCP服务器请求IP地址,同时获取TFTP服务器的地址及启动文件的名称
随后,虚拟机从TFTP服务器下载启动程序(通常是PXE引导加载程序),该程序继而下载并启动完整的操作系统安装镜像
2.2 VMware vSphere中的实现 在VMware vSphere环境中,实现虚拟机从网卡启动主要涉及以下几个步骤: - 配置DHCP和TFTP服务器:首先,需要在数据中心内部署并配置DHCP和TFTP服务器
DHCP服务器负责为启动中的虚拟机分配IP地址,而TFTP服务器则提供必要的启动文件
- 准备启动镜像:根据目标操作系统,准备相应的启动镜像(如Windows PE、Linux LiveCD等),并将其放置在TFTP服务器上,确保虚拟机能够访问
- 虚拟机设置:在vSphere Client中,为特定的虚拟机配置PXE启动
这通常涉及修改虚拟机的BIOS/UEFI设置,启用网络启动选项,并指定正确的启动顺序
- 自动化部署工具:结合VMware vSphere Auto Deploy或第三方自动化部署工具(如Microsoft SCCM、Foreman等),可以进一步简化操作系统部署流程,实现无人值守安装和配置
三、从网卡启动的优势 3.1 提高部署效率 从网卡启动极大地缩短了操作系统部署时间,特别是对于大规模虚拟机部署而言
传统方式下,每台虚拟机都需要手动安装操作系统,耗时费力
而通过网络启动,只需一次配置,即可快速克隆和部署大量虚拟机,大大提升了运维效率
3.2 增强灵活性与可扩展性 采用网卡启动,虚拟机不再依赖于特定的物理介质,这使得操作系统和应用程序的部署更加灵活
无论是跨数据中心迁移、快速扩容还是灾难恢复,都能轻松实现无缝对接,增强了整个IT架构的可扩展性和弹性
3.3 统一管理与维护 结合自动化部署工具,从网卡启动的虚拟机可以实现集中管理和统一配置
管理员可以通过中央控制台,远程执行操作系统更新、补丁安装和安全策略部署,降低了管理成本,提高了系统的安全性和稳定性
3.4 支持多种操作系统与版本 网络启动技术不局限于特定操作系统或版本,理论上只要准备好相应的启动镜像,几乎可以部署任何类型的操作系统
这为混合IT环境提供了极大的便利,满足了不同业务场景的需求
四、实践案例与应用场景 4.1 快速部署开发测试环境 在软件开发和测试阶段,经常需要频繁创建和销毁虚拟机环境
利用VMware从网卡启动的功能,可以快速部署标准化的开发测试环境,加速软件开发生命周期
4.2 灾难恢复与业务连续性 在灾难恢复计划中,从网卡启动可以快速重建关键业务系统,减少停机时间
结合备份策略和自动化部署工具,确保业务在最短时间内恢复正常运行
4.3 教育和培训环境 教育机构或培训机构常常需要快速搭建多个相同配置的虚拟机用于教学演示
通过网卡启动,可以迅速复制教学环境,提高教学效率
4.4 云平台服务 在公有云或私有云平台上,从网卡启动是实现资源快速交付和弹性伸缩的关键技术之一
它使得云服务提供商能够根据用户需求,即时部署虚拟机实例,提升用户体验
五、结论 VMware通过网卡启动系统的技术,不仅革新了操作系统的部署方式,还极大地提升了数据中心的运营效率、灵活性和可扩展性
这一技术的实施,不仅满足了现代企业对快速响应市场变化的需求,也为构建高效、灵活、安全的IT架构奠定了坚实的基础
随着虚拟化技术的不断演进和云计算的深入发展,从网卡启动的实践将会更加广泛,成为推动数字化转型的重要力量
对于IT专业人士而言,掌握并善用这一技术,无疑将为企业带来更大的竞争优势和价值